Role description: We are seeking a detail-oriented Project Coordinator to join our Central Project Management team.
This role is critical in supporting project managers by ensuring robust financial management, effective scheduling, and accurate reporting across multiple projects.
The Project Coordinator will play a key role in monitoring project performance, identifying potential risks, and delivering actionable insights to maintain alignment with business objectives.
This position also enables senior leadership to focus on strategic priorities by driving operational efficiency within the Central Project Management framework.
Role accountabilities: Monitor and track project budgets, expenditures, and overall financial performance to ensure effective cost control Develop, maintain, and regularly update project schedules in coordination with project managers Identify, assess, and mitigate risks related to financials, timelines, and resource constraints Prepare and present project status reports, dashboards, and performance metrics, highlighting key variances Support resource planning and allocation to enhance project efficiency and delivery outcomes Ensure adherence to organizational policies, standards, and project management best practices Assist in forecasting and financial analysis to support informed decision-making Collaborate with cross-functional teams to streamline workflows and strengthen governance processes Facilitate regular project review meetings and provide timely updates to stakeholders and senior leadership Qualifications & Experience: Bachelor’s degree in Engineering with a minimum of 3 years of relevant experience Proficiency in data analysis and reporting tools; advanced knowledge of Power BI is preferred Why Arcadis?
